What Is the Mulch Installation Cost per Yard in Odessa?
Transparent pricing for quality mulch installation. Get accurate estimates tailored to your Odessa property.
| Service | Average Cost |
|---|---|
| Typical job (GreenPal) | $135–$235 |
| Cubic yard (material) | $60–$105 |
| Small yard (500 sq ft) | $105–$155 |
| Medium yard (1,000 sq ft) | $135–$235 |
| Large yard (2,000+ sq ft) | $250–$435 |
| Delivery (per load) | $35–$60 |
| Labor per hour | $30–$55 |
Keep in mind that pricing can fluctuate based on material costs and the specific requirements of your Odessa landscape.
What Affects Your Mulch Installation Cost?
Yard Size
Larger areas require more mulch, impacting the total cost of the project.
Mulch Type
Certain mulches, like cedar or rubber, carry a higher price tag than standard hardwood.
Labor
Installation on sloped areas or intricate garden beds increases labor time and cost.
Delivery
Delivery fees apply, especially for large mulch volumes or properties outside city center.
Mulch Replacement vs Top-Off
Full Replacement
When mulch is severely depleted or contaminated with weeds, a complete replacement is necessary.
$205–$415 For average 1,000 sq ft yard
Top-Off Service
A top-off involves adding a fresh layer of mulch to existing beds to refresh appearance and functionality.
$75–$155 For average 1,000 sq ft yardLandscaping companies using GreenPal can assess your Odessa beds and recommend the best approach.
Best Mulch Types for Odessa
Choose the right mulch for better moisture retention, weed control, and curb appeal in Odessa.
Hardwood Mulch
A readily available, cost-effective base for most Odessa gardens, improving soil structure as it breaks down.
Cedar Mulch
Resists insects and decay, making it a good choice where moisture retention is less critical due to Odessa's dry climate.
Pine Bark Mulch
Ideal for acid-loving plants; helps counteract the naturally alkaline soil common in Odessa.
Dyed Mulch
Offers long-lasting color, often favored in Odessa neighborhoods with strong HOA curb appeal standards.

Odessa Mulch Expertise
Odessa's semi-arid climate and alkaline soil present unique challenges for mulch application. The rapid evaporation rate means moisture retention is a primary concern for homeowners. Landscaping companies often recommend thicker mulch layers or specific types like pine bark to combat this.
Homeowners in Odessa often prioritize curb appeal due to HOA standards, leading to increased demand for dyed mulches, especially in the spring. However, local companies also emphasize the importance of soil health, suggesting amendments to balance the pH alongside aesthetic choices.

How often should I remulch in Odessa, TX?
Due to the intense sun and occasional high winds in Odessa, mulch tends to break down faster than in more humid climates. Landscaping companies often advise a refresh every six to twelve months to maintain optimal coverage and weed control.
What type of mulch is best for Odessa's soil?
Given Odessa's alkaline soil, pine bark mulch is often recommended to help lower the pH, especially around acid-loving plants like azaleas and hydrangeas. Hardwood mulch is a good general-purpose option for improving soil structure.
Why is mulch important for my Odessa garden?
Mulch helps retain soil moisture, suppress weeds, and regulate soil temperature, all crucial in Odessa's challenging climate. It also adds aesthetic value to your landscape.
How do landscaping companies prevent mulch from washing away during heavy rains in Odessa?
Companies often use coarser mulch types, create berms or edging to contain the mulch, and ensure proper drainage to minimize runoff. They may also suggest applying mulch in thinner layers to allow for better water absorption.

When is the best time to apply mulch in Odessa?
While mulch can be applied year-round, spring and fall are generally the best times. Spring application helps suppress weeds as they emerge, while fall application insulates the soil for the winter.
